    How Sports Leagues Can Use Data Analytics to Improve Team Performance and Fan Engagement

    In today’s highly competitive sports landscape, data analytics has become a game-changer. From behind-the-scenes strategy to front-of-house fan experience, sports leagues that embrace analytics gain a significant edge. Here’s how data analytics is revolutionizing both team performance and fan engagement, and why leagues should invest in it.

    Enhancing Team Performance with Data Analytics

    1. Player Performance Optimization
      Advanced metrics track every movement, heart rate, and even fatigue levels of players during practice and games. Coaches can identify strengths, weaknesses, and injury risks, tailoring training and recovery programs to maximize performance and longevity.
    2. Tactical Decision-Making
      Data-driven insights allow coaching staff to analyze opponents’ playing styles, tendencies, and patterns. This enables strategic planning for games, such as adjusting formations, choosing line-ups, or making in-game decisions based on predictive analytics.
    3. Injury Prevention and Management
      By monitoring biomechanical data and workload, teams can predict injury risks before they occur. This proactive approach reduces downtime for key players and keeps the squad healthier throughout the season.
    4. Recruitment and Scouting
      Analytics help identify talent by quantifying player contributions that traditional scouting might miss. Teams can make smarter investment decisions by evaluating players’ potential fit and long-term value.

    Boosting Fan Engagement through Analytics

    1. Personalized Fan Experiences
      Using data from ticket purchases, app usage, and social media, leagues can tailor content, promotions, and offers to individual fans. This creates a more engaging and relevant experience that fosters loyalty.
    2. Interactive and Real-Time Content
      Live data feeds enable in-game statistics, augmented reality experiences, and dynamic content on digital platforms. Fans feel more connected to the action, deepening their emotional investment in the sport.
    3. Optimized Scheduling and Ticketing
      Analytics help determine the best times for games, pricing strategies, and seating arrangements based on fan behavior and preferences. This increases attendance, improves atmosphere, and maximizes revenue.
    4. Social Media and Sentiment Analysis
      Leagues can monitor fan sentiment and trending topics in real-time, allowing them to respond proactively to fan needs, controversies, or opportunities. This improves communication and strengthens the fan community.

    Why Sports Leagues Must Embrace Data Analytics Now

    As the volume and complexity of data continue to grow, leagues that integrate analytics into their core operations will outpace competitors both on and off the field. Data-driven decision-making drives superior athletic outcomes and creates richer, more engaging fan experiences. Investing in analytics technology and expertise is no longer optional—it’s essential for sustainable success.

    Neftaly: The Role of Social Media in Shaping Fan Culture Around Sports Teams

    In today’s digital era, social media has revolutionized how fans interact with their favorite sports teams. At Neftaly, we recognize the profound impact platforms like Twitter (X), Instagram, TikTok, and YouTube have on the global fan experience. Social media is no longer just a tool for updates—it is a central hub for community building, engagement, and cultural influence.

    1. Instant Access to Teams and Players

    Social media has removed traditional barriers between sports fans and their teams. Athletes now share behind-the-scenes moments, personal thoughts, and training insights directly with their followers. This unprecedented access humanizes players and builds stronger emotional bonds between fans and the team.

    2. Creation of Global Fan Communities

    Platforms like Facebook groups, Reddit threads, and fan pages have enabled supporters from around the world to unite, discuss matches, and celebrate victories together. These digital communities foster a shared identity that transcends geography, race, and background—turning teams into global cultural symbols.

    3. Viral Moments and Memes

    Whether it’s a stunning goal, a controversial referee decision, or a humorous locker-room moment, social media amplifies key events instantly. Memes and viral content drive fan engagement and ensure that sports moments live far beyond the final whistle.

    4. Real-Time Interaction and Feedback

    Fans now play an active role in the narrative around their teams. Live tweeting during matches, polls, comment sections, and Q&As create a two-way dialogue that shapes team decisions, marketing campaigns, and even merchandise.

    5. Influencer and Fan-Led Content

    Social media has democratized sports media. Influencers, vloggers, and superfans generate content that reaches millions—often independently of the teams themselves. These creators build new subcultures, narratives, and ways to support that redefine traditional fandom.

    6. Impact on Team Branding and Sponsorships

    A team’s social media presence directly influences its brand value. Strong engagement metrics attract sponsors and business partnerships. Teams now invest heavily in social media strategy to grow their influence and fanbase.
